Types of Travel Agent Jobs

There are various types of travel agent jobs available in the travel industry, catering to different interests and skill sets. Whether you’re interested in corporate travel, customer service, or working remotely, there are opportunities to suit your preferences and experience level.

Corporate Travel Agent

A corporate travel agent specializes in managing travel arrangements for businesses. This role involves coordinating flights, hotel accommodations, ground transportation, and other travel logistics for employees. Attention to detail and strong organizational skills are crucial in ensuring smooth and cost-effective corporate travel.

Customer Service Travel Agent

A customer service travel agent focuses on assisting clients with their vacation planning. This includes booking flights, accommodations, and activities, as well as providing personalized recommendations and addressing any concerns or issues that may arise. Excellent communication and problem-solving skills are essential in delivering exceptional customer service.

Remote Travel Agent

If you prefer the freedom and flexibility of working from anywhere, a remote travel agent position may be ideal for you. Remote travel agents utilize technology to communicate with clients and make travel arrangements. This type of job allows you to work from the comfort of your own home or while traveling, providing a perfect blend of work and adventure.

How to Become a Travel Agent

Becoming a travel agent can be an exciting career path for those with a passion for travel. While there are no specific education requirements, obtaining relevant training and industry knowledge can be beneficial. Additionally, some states may require travel agents to obtain a license before practicing. Here are the steps to becoming a travel agent:

  1. Educational Requirements: While a specific degree is not always necessary, completing a travel and tourism program or obtaining a certificate in travel planning can improve your chances of finding employment.
  2. Gain Experience: Internships or entry-level positions in the travel industry can provide valuable experience and help you understand the day-to-day responsibilities of a travel agent. This experience can also make you more attractive to potential employers.
  3. Build Industry Knowledge: Stay up to date with the latest trends and developments in the travel industry. Attend industry conferences, participate in webinars, and read industry publications to enhance your knowledge and expertise.
  4. Obtain a License (if required): Check the requirements in your state to see if a travel agent license is necessary. Some states may require agents to pass an exam or complete a specific number of hours of training.
  5. Join Professional Associations: Consider joining professional associations such as the American Society of Travel Agents (ASTA) or the Travel Institute. These organizations provide networking opportunities and resources to help you further your career.

By following these steps, you can increase your chances of securing travel agent jobs and embark on a rewarding career in the travel industry.

Salary and Compensation for Travel Agent Jobs

travel agent jobs

When considering a career as a travel agent, one important aspect to consider is the salary and compensation offered in the industry. The earnings of travel agents can vary depending on factors such as experience, location, and the type of agency they work for.

Some travel agents earn a base salary, while others work on a commission basis, earning a percentage of the sales they generate. This commission structure allows travel agents to directly benefit from their hard work and sales performance. Additionally, travel agents may have the opportunity to earn additional income through incentives or bonuses based on reaching sales targets or exceeding performance expectations.

It’s worth noting that travel agents working in the vacation ownership industry may have a different compensation structure. In this sector, travel agents often earn through selling vacation ownership packages and receiving a portion of the revenue generated by these sales.

Salary Structure Explanation
Base Salary Some travel agents receive a fixed salary as their primary source of income. This provides stability and a guaranteed paycheck.
Commission-Based Many travel agents work on a commission basis, earning a percentage of the bookings they make. This incentivizes agents to generate sales and can result in higher earnings.
Incentives and Bonuses Travel agencies often offer incentives and bonuses to reward high-performing agents. These can include cash bonuses, free trips, or other rewards based on meeting or exceeding sales targets.

Travel Agent Jobs in Demand

When it comes to travel agent jobs, there are certain areas in high demand. The travel industry is constantly evolving, and employers are seeking professionals who can cater to specific needs and markets.

One area of high demand is corporate travel. Businesses require travel agents who can manage their employees’ travel arrangements efficiently and cost-effectively. This includes organizing flights, accommodations, and transportation for corporate travelers.

Destination-specific travel agents are also sought after. These agents specialize in certain locations or types of tourism, such as luxury or adventure travel. They have in-depth knowledge about specific destinations and can provide personalized recommendations and itineraries for clients.

The hospitality and rental industries also create opportunities for travel agents. With the rise of vacation rentals and alternative accommodations, travel agents can assist clients in finding the perfect place to stay, whether it’s a hotel, Airbnb, or vacation home.
